WINE AND DINE IN THE CAPITAL

Canberra is paradise for foodies with a truly eclectic mix of dining styles, cuisines and experiences. With award-winning restaurants, vineyards and baristas, plus legendary dishes, people have been known to come to Canberra just for the delicious fare on offer.

Whether you’re after family-friendly restaurants, sweet delights, cosy local cafes, exceptional coffee or fine dining, it’s all here. The best part? Trying the superb local produce served by passionate people – be sure to taste our truffles, cool-climate wines, handcrafted beers, and smoked meats.

Discover the best new eateries and bars with our guide to Canberra's foodie scene, sip the best coffees in Canberra, feast at hatted and award winning restaurants, enjoy lunch al fresco, or listen to a gig at the capital's popular live music bars

Feast your way around the captial on a tour with the experts. Hop from one eatery to the next in Braddon with Eat Canberra Tours, explore the wine region on a private luxury tour with Van Du Vin, and discover local gin and beer makers with Dave's Tours
